Blaine Boyer played in 54 games at pitcher for the Arizona Diamondbacks in 2010, starting in none of them. He played for a total of 171 outs, equivalent to 6.33 9-inning games. He made 4 putouts, had 13 assists, and committed one error, equivalent to .158 errors per 9-inning game. He had one double play.
